Sign Up
Log In
Log In
or
Sign Up
Places
All Projects
Status Monitor
Collapse sidebar
network:ha-clustering:Stable
openais
openais-Fedora_18.spec
Overview
Repositories
Revisions
Requests
Users
Attributes
Meta
File openais-Fedora_18.spec of Package openais
# # spec file for package openais # # Copyright (c) 2013 SUSE LINUX Products GmbH, Nuernberg, Germany. # # All modifications and additions to the file contributed by third parties # remain the property of their copyright owners, unless otherwise agreed # upon. The license for this file, and modifications and additions to the # file, is the same license as for the pristine package itself (unless the # license for the pristine package is not an Open Source License, in which # case the license is the MIT License). An "Open Source License" is a # license that conforms to the Open Source Definition (Version 1.9) # published by the Open Source Initiative. # Please submit bugfixes or comments via http://bugs.opensuse.org/ # Name: openais Summary: The OpenAIS Standards-Based Cluster Framework executive and APIs License: BSD-3-Clause Group: Productivity/Clustering/HA Version: 1.1.4 Release: 0 Url: http://www.openais.org/ Source0: http://www.osdl.org/downloads/openais-%{version}/openais-%{version}.tar.gz Patch2: bnc813139-fix-ckpt-syncing.patch # Runtime bits Requires(post): /sbin/chkconfig Requires(preun): /sbin/chkconfig Requires: corosync Requires: openaislib = %{version}-%{release} Conflicts: openais-devel <= 0.89 # Setup/build bits BuildRequires: corosynclib-devel %define buildtrunk 0 %{?_with_buildtrunk: %define buildtrunk 1} %if %{buildtrunk} BuildRequires: autoconf BuildRequires: automake %endif BuildRoot: %{_tmppath}/%{name}-%{version}-build %prep %setup -q -n %{name}-%{version} %patch2 -p1 %if %{buildtrunk} ./autogen.sh %endif %{configure} \ --with-initddir=%{_initrddir} %build make %{_smp_mflags} %install rm -rf %{buildroot} make install DESTDIR=%{buildroot} ## tree fixup # drop static libs rm -f %{buildroot}%{_libdir}/*.a # drop docs and html docs for now rm -rf %{buildroot}%{_docdir}/* %clean rm -rf %{buildroot} %description This package contains the openais service handlers, default configuration files and init script. %post /sbin/chkconfig --add openais || : %preun if [ $1 -eq 0 ]; then %{_initrddir}/openais stop &>/dev/null || : /sbin/chkconfig --del openais || : fi %files %defattr(-,root,root,-) %doc LICENSE README.amf %dir %{_sysconfdir}/corosync %config(noreplace) %{_sysconfdir}/corosync/amf.conf.example %{_initrddir}/openais %dir %{_libexecdir}/lcrso %{_libexecdir}/lcrso/openaisserviceenable.lcrso %{_libexecdir}/lcrso/service_amf.lcrso %{_libexecdir}/lcrso/service_ckpt.lcrso %{_libexecdir}/lcrso/service_clm.lcrso %{_libexecdir}/lcrso/service_evt.lcrso %{_libexecdir}/lcrso/service_lck.lcrso %{_libexecdir}/lcrso/service_msg.lcrso %{_libexecdir}/lcrso/service_tmr.lcrso %{_mandir}/man8/openais_overview.8* %{_mandir}/man5/openais.conf.5* %{_mandir}/man5/amf.conf.5* %{_sbindir}/aisexec %{_sbindir}/openais-instantiate %package -n openaislib Summary: The openais Standards-Based Cluster Framework libraries Group: System Environment/Libraries Requires: %{name} = %{version}-%{release} %description -n openaislib This package contains openais libraries. %files -n openaislib %defattr(-,root,root,-) %doc LICENSE %{_libdir}/libSaAmf.so.* %{_libdir}/libSaCkpt.so.* %{_libdir}/libSaClm.so.* %{_libdir}/libSaEvt.so.* %{_libdir}/libSaLck.so.* %{_libdir}/libSaMsg.so.* %{_libdir}/libSaTmr.so.* %post -n openaislib -p /sbin/ldconfig %postun -n openaislib -p /sbin/ldconfig %package -n openaislib-devel Summary: The openais Standards-Based Cluster Framework libraries Group: Development/Libraries Requires: openaislib = %{version}-%{release} Requires: pkgconfig Provides: openais-devel = %{version} Obsoletes: openais-devel < 0.91-6 %description -n openaislib-devel This package contains the include files used to develop using openais APIs. %files -n openaislib-devel %defattr(-,root,root,-) %doc LICENSE %dir %{_includedir}/openais/ %{_includedir}/openais/saAis.h %{_includedir}/openais/saAmf.h %{_includedir}/openais/saCkpt.h %{_includedir}/openais/saClm.h %{_includedir}/openais/saEvt.h %{_includedir}/openais/saLck.h %{_includedir}/openais/saMsg.h %{_includedir}/openais/saTmr.h %{_libdir}/libSaAmf.so %{_libdir}/libSaCkpt.so %{_libdir}/libSaClm.so %{_libdir}/libSaEvt.so %{_libdir}/libSaLck.so %{_libdir}/libSaMsg.so %{_libdir}/libSaTmr.so %{_libdir}/pkgconfig/*.pc %changelog
Locations
Projects
Search
Status Monitor
Help
OpenBuildService.org
Documentation
API Documentation
Code of Conduct
Contact
Support
@OBShq
Terms
openSUSE Build Service is sponsored by
The Open Build Service is an
openSUSE project
.
Sign Up
Log In
Places
Places
All Projects
Status Monitor